44. A d.c. battery of $V$ volt is connected to a series combination of a resistor $R$ and an ideal diode $D$ as shown in the figure below. The potential difference across $R$ will be

[2002]

(a) $2 V$ when diode is forward biased

(b) Zero when diode is forward biased

(c) $V$ when diode is reverse biased

(d) $V$ when diode is forward biased

Show Answer

Answer:

Correct Answer: 44.(d)

Solution:

  1. (d) In forward biasing, the diode conducts. For ideal junction diode, the forward resistance is zero; therefore, entire applied voltage occurs across external resistance $R$ i.e., there occurs no potential drop, so potential across $R$ is $V$ in forward biased.
